On February 9, following sharp declines in crypto asset prices and a wave of market consolidations, industry observers noted that the speculative Web3 boom had accelerated growth but failed to produce sustainable, revenue-generating business models.Native crypto funds are now gradually returning to traditional startup logic, emphasizing product-market fit, profitability, and long-term user retention.
Retail Enthusiasm Dwindles, Investment Focus Shifts
Despite White House policies supporting crypto and a relatively lenient regulatory environment, token-driven speculative cycles have faded. Funds are now targeting more resilient areas, including:
- Stablecoin infrastructure
- On-chain prediction markets
- Additionally, some funds are expanding into FinTech and AI.
- Santiago Roel Santos (CEO, Inversion) commented:
“The market is consolidating around things that actually work. Most of Web3 currently has no real investment value. NFTs, gaming, and uninspired DeFi platforms are no longer in focus.”
Native Crypto Funds Pivot to Deep Tech
Funds such as Mechanism Capital and Tangent have begun investing in robotics startups like Apptronik and FinTech company Figure, signaling a shift away from core crypto domains.
Previously high-risk investments—NFTs, Web3 social platforms, and blockchain games—are gradually being phased out. Now, revenue, user retention, and willingness to pay are key early-stage metrics, replacing reliance on narrative hype or token liquidity.
Catrina Wang (Partner, Portal Ventures) notes that this trend is pushing native crypto VC toward FinTech and AI.Tom Schmidt (Partner, Dragonfly) adds:
“I wouldn’t be surprised to see more funds close or downsize. They face intense competition from traditional VCs in Web 2.5 sectors.”
